    Clinical manifestations of sarcoid liver disease.

    Blich M, Edoute Y.

    Department of Internal Medicine C, Rambam Medical Center, Haifa, Israel. blich@priza.co.il

    Sarcoidosis is a systemic granulomatous disease of unknown etiology that involves many organs and has different clinical manifestation. We reviewed the clinical manifestations of sarcoid liver disease. Liver involvement in sarcoidosis can be serious and life-threatening, independent of its lung and other organ involvement.
